Protecting your eyes from ultraviolet (UV) radiation is equally as important as placing on sun block to shield your skin, and it is a problem via every period of the year. The glare from snow can be equally as unsafe as the glow from water. Numerous age-related eye conditions might be partially brought on by UV exposure throughout your life.

The anterior (front) chamber of your eye is home to the aqueous wit, the iris and the lens. Considering it through a slit lamp provides a much more comprehensive, close-up view of these frameworks.

Your professional will take a look at the optic disk (where the optic nerve connects to the eyeball) and the optic mug (the bowl-shaped point at the center of the disk). They'll also inspect the cup-to-disk ratio. If the ratio is low, it can show a greater risk hop over to these guys of problems like ischemic optic neuropathy.

Federal policies call for that they provide you a paper or electronic copy, also if you do not want it. A few states likewise require that the paper copy of the prescription include your pupillary range (the distance in between the pupils of your eyes), which you need to purchase glasses online. Several states don't require providers to offer you that measurement, but some suppliers will certainly offer it to you if you ask.
